Circleville Post Acute is seeking a full-time Director of Staff Development (DSD) responsible for overseeing staff training, education programs, and direct patient care. The role demands a Registered Nurse or Licensed Vocational Nurse with experience in long-term care and staff supervision

Job Summary

  • The Director of Staff Development is responsible for planning and implementing facility orientation, job skills training, in-service education, and certification training programs for nursing assistants.
  • This role involves working with the Director of Nursing and Administrator to ensure the highest degree of quality care and provides direct resident/patient care.
  • Key duties include coordinating staff recruitment, payroll, and benefits, planning and conducting drills, and identifying education needs through various facility data sources.
